Nut Free Granola

Nut-free granola for school lunches. Easy to make, high in fibre, and kid-approved—perfect with yogurt and chia jam.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 30 minutes
Total Time 45 minutes
Course Breakfast, Lunch
Servings 10

Ingredients
  

  • 300 g oats
  • 100 g sunflower seeds
  • 100 g pumpkin seeds
  • 2 tsp ground cinnamon
  • 75 g desiccated coconut
  • 25 g chia seeds/ and or flax seed
  • Wet Ingredients:
  • 100 g butter
  • 100 ml maple syrup or honey
  • 2 tsp vanilla extract or essence

Instructions
 

  • Preheat the oven to 170℃ fan.
  • Prepare and line 1 large or 2 medium baking trays with parchment paper.
  • Measure all the dry ingredients into a large bowl, mix.
  • Add the butter and maple syrup to a bowl and melt in the microwave for 30 seconds. Stir in the vanilla and pour over the oat mix. Stir to coat all the oats.
  • Pour the mix onto the tray(s) and press down with the back of a spatula, make it nice and compact. Toast in the oven, checking every 10 minutes to make sure its browning not burning. If you notice the oats browning quickly turn the temperature down. It will take 30-40 minutes to toast completely. Take from the oven and leave to cool completely.
  • Break up into shards, stir through dried fruit if using.
  • Store in an air tight jar or container for up to 1 month.
